Frequently Asked Questions

How can I find a reputable optometrist in South Windsor, CT?

Start by checking online directories like the Connecticut Association of Optometrists or health insurance provider lists. Reading patient reviews on Google and Healthgrades for local practices is very helpful. Many South Windsor residents also get recommendations from neighbors in communities like Wapping or Orchard Hill, or from their primary care doctor at a local clinic like Hartford HealthCare Medical Group. Look for practices with strong community ties and positive feedback on their service and bedside manner.

What should I look for when choosing an optometrist in South Windsor?

Consider the range of services offered, such as comprehensive eye exams, contact lens fittings (including specialty lenses), management of conditions like dry eye or glaucoma, and pediatric eye care. Check if the optometrist uses modern diagnostic technology. Convenience factors are also key—look at the office location (e.g., proximity to the Town Center or Evergreen Walk), hours of operation, and whether they accept your vision or medical insurance plan. A family-friendly practice is a plus if you have children.

Do South Windsor optometrists accept my vision insurance?

Most optometry practices in South Windsor accept major vision insurance plans like VSP, EyeMed, Davis Vision, and many also take medical insurance for health-related eye care. It's always best to call the specific office you're interested in, such as those on Sullivan Avenue or Buckland Road, to verify they are in-network with your plan. Some may also offer affordable self-pay options or financing plans for glasses and contact lenses if you lack vision coverage.

What are the typical costs for an eye exam with an optometrist in South Windsor?

Costs can vary based on the complexity of the exam and the practice. A standard comprehensive eye exam in South Windsor typically ranges from $100 to $150 without insurance. Contact lens fittings usually involve an additional fee, often between $50 and $100, as they require extra measurements and evaluations. Always inquire about the total cost when booking, and ask if the quoted price includes tests for eye health. Many practices provide detailed cost breakdowns upfront.

How far in advance should I schedule an appointment with a South Windsor optometrist, and what should I bring?

For routine eye exams, it's advisable to schedule 2-4 weeks in advance, especially for popular family practices or appointments after school hours. For urgent concerns, many South Windsor offices try to accommodate same-day or next-day visits. When you go, bring your current glasses and/or contact lenses, a list of any medications, your insurance cards, and a form of ID. If you have a referral from another doctor or previous eye exam records, bring those as well to help the optometrist understand your full history.
